Inter-Provincial Championship

It parallels first-class cricket tournaments in other countries such as the County Championship of England and the Sheffield Shield of Australia.

However, at an International Cricket Council (ICC) meeting in October 2016, first-class status was awarded to all future matches, starting with the 2017 tournament.

[1][2] The Ireland cricket team have had huge success recently on the international level which has boosted the popularity of the game in the country.

[3] Nevertheless, one of the main stumbling road blocks for Ireland from getting to play the pinnacle of the game was a lack of a first-class cricket infrastructure at home, amongst other things.
